A titrimetric method has been reported in which triflupromazine hydrochloride was titrated visually to a colorless endpoint with ceric sulfate. The reaction proceeds through forming a red-colored semiquinone free radical (420 nro ) followed by formation of the colorless sulfoxide derivative. The method can be applied to pharmaceutical dosage forms. [Pg.539]

The ultraviolet absorption maximum at 255 nm has been used for a quantitative assay of triflupromazine hydrochloride in formulations. [Pg.539]

Triflupromazine hydrochloride, like other phenothiazine drugs exhibits fluorescence. This phenomenon was first explored in 0.2N sulfuric acid. The fluorescence peak was found in the range of 450 to 475 nm, shifting to slightly lower wavelength upon oxidation with potassium permanganate. As little as 0.01 to 0.05 [j,g of the pure substance per ml. of 0.2N sulfuric acid could be detected. Due to interference by other substances, the sensitivity in biological fluids was lower (about 0.8 i,g/ml of fluid). [Pg.540]

Electrophoresis in various buffers, proposed by Wernum was carried out on triflupromazine hydrochloride and several other phenothiazine tranquillizers. A Gordon-Misco apparatus, Whatman 3MM paper 30 cm in width, and a potential difference of 500 to 800 volt was used. Detection of spots was carried out with a 40% sulfuric acid spray (orange color) or... [Pg.540]
